手机号码处理系统

移动公司的工作人员如今要面对百万级别数量的手机号码, 传统的人工用EXCEL表格整理的办法不仅效率极低,而且出错的概率很高,已无法满足实践中的需要,所以建立一个手机号码处理系统具有重要意义。
本文首先讲述了手机号码处理系统的研究背景,其次介绍了开发工具Eclipse的框架结构。接着讲述了大规模EXCEL表格数据的处理技术以及JDBC、java swing等相关知识,最后对系统进行了功能性以及非功能性的测试。重点从数据的多种录入、预处理、剔重、去除异常数据、数据处理、数据的重用、导出等方面讨论了电话号码处理的几个技术问题,并从应用实践上提出了一些解决方案。这些措施在应用软件的开发实践中,被证明是有效的。 HM000041
课题利用Eclipse作为开发工具,J2EE技术,在数据录入时使用JDBC技术,在数据的导出时使用了专业的EXCEL表格处理JXL JAR 包,在数据的预处理、处理过程中也用到了数组、集合、树等数据结构,最终经过测试,该系统能够满足实践中的需要。
关键词: JDBC  数据处理  预处理  J2EE  Today, the mobile company's staff level to face one million the number of phone numbers, the traditional manual approach using EXCEL spreadsheet finishing not only inefficient, but also the probability of error is high, has been unable to meet the needs of the practice, so the establishment of a mobile phone No treatment system is important.
This paper describes the phone number processing system research background, followed by introduction of large-scale EXCEL spreadsheet data processing technology as well as JDBC, java swing and other related knowledge.Focus from a variety of data entry, pretreatment, tick weight, remove the abnormal data, data processing, data reuse, export, and other aspects discussed the phone number on a few technical issues, and practice from the application put forward some solutions. These measures in application software development practice, proved to be effective.
Subjects use Eclipse as a development tool, J2EE technology, the data entry when using JDBC technology, data export EXCEL spreadsheet using a professional process JXL JAR package, data preprocessing, the process is also used in the array, set, trees and other data structures, and ultimately tested, the system can meet the practical needs.
Keywords: JDBC  Data Processing  Pretreatment  J2EE
第一节  课题背景
现在人们对移动通信的服务质量要求越来越高,移动公司也注意到了这一点,搭建了相关的用户满意度平台对用户的意见反馈进行统计,根据统计的结果可以及时的发现在管理、产品、运营等方面存在的问题,这样能帮助移动公司快速的制定出解决方案。
但是现在各个城市都会有数以百万计的移动电话用户,这是一个庞大的群体,每当对打进电话的用户进行记录,最终将得到一张数十万乃至上百万行的excel表,问题也随之而来,来过对于这张表格进行手工的分析,那将是一个非常庞大且效率低下的工作。
为了更好的提高通话服务质量以及其他业务的跟进,我们有必要搭建一个用户满意度管理平台,对于用户打进的意见反馈电话进行统计,记录用户的电话号码,对采集的信息筛选处理,得到我们所需的用户信息,这样会更方便移动公司后续业务的开展和进行。
第二节  课题研究意义
总体来讲,这次设计的任务便是完成手机号码的录入、处理、导出等功能。完成这些任务的意义在于提高移动公司做事的效率与了解移动服务质量的满意度情况。
如果完成本次设计,可以将大量人力资源从枯燥的数据分析统计中解放出来,也可以保证数据的正确性,对于提高做事效率有着积极的作用,系统的完成可以保证人员利用的最大化,对于数据的统计与处理既方便又快捷。
除了上述这些问题,完成一个高效正确的手机号码处理系统则是整个平台良好运转与实现一些重要操作的保证。
目  录 查看完整请+Q:351916072获取
第一章    绪论    1
第一节  课题背景    1
第二节  课题研究意义    1
第二章  开发工具及关键技术介绍    2
第一节  Eclipse概述及平台体系结构    2
一 、Eclipse概述    2
二、 Eclipse平台体系结构    2
第二节Java Swing    3
一、Swing 特性:    4
二、Swing的“外观和感觉”    4
三、Swing的组件分类    5
四、本课题开发所用组件介绍    5
第三节  JDBC技术介绍    8
第四节  大规模数据文件处理    10
第三章   需求分析    13
第一节    可行性分析    13
第二节    功能性需求    13
第三节  非功能性需求    14
第四章  系统分析及其设计    15
第一节  功能模块划分    15
第二节  系统流程设计    16
第三节  数据结构设计    17
第五章  系统实现    20
第一节  数据导入    20
一、文本格式的数据录入问题    20
二、EXCEL格式的数据录入问题    21
第二节  数据预处理    25
一、样本数据的剔重    25
二、非法数据的剔除    25
第三节  数据处理    27
一、数据的插入    27
二、数据的批量更新和删除    28
三、数据的查找    28
四、数据的排序    30
第四节  数据导出    32
一、jxl概述    32
二、效果展示    33
第六章  系统测试及其改进    34
第一节  系统测试    34
第二节  系统改进    34
第七章  结论与展望    35
第一节  设计总结    35
第二节  大数据处理技术前景展望    35
致    谢    37
参考文献    39
附  录    40 查看完整请+Q:351916072获取

版权保护: 本文由 hbsrm.com编辑,转载请保留链接: www.hbsrm.com/jsj/jsjkxyjs/3277.html

好棒文